IIA organizes seminar on energy conversation
11/27/2022 11:10:00 PM

Early Times Report

Jammu, Nov 27: The Indian Institute of Architects,J& K chapter organized a seminar on "Energy conversation and Green Buildings"on 27th of November, at JDA ground, 4th Bridge,Bhagwati Nagar, Jammu.
This seminar was organised in association with Minds Media Management group from Ludhiana.
The Indian Institute of Architects (IIA) is the national body of Architects having more than 25,000 members,involved in promotion of architecture by organising seminars, events, debates and exhibitions.
The main purpose of organising this seminar was to aware the professionals about the importance of sustainable building materials and their effects on construction and also to make the building clean and green which ultimately lead to an eco-friendly environment.
In today's time, to maintain an eco-friendly environment is the biggest challenge, as the architects and other professionals involved in construction purposes need to have good knowledge and awareness related to sustainable building materials and their right usage to make our cities free from any kind of pollution.
The Jammu & Kashmir Chapter of India Institution of Architects is engaged in promoting the art and science of architecture and thus plays an importance role in promoting sustainability through the right planning and designing ecofriendly, cost effective and resource efficient building environment that really do not disturb the nature or give any bad or malignant effect to our surroundings and environment.
During this programme, eminent speakers Sh.Jit Kumar Gupta, Architect & Urban Planner from Chandigarh and Mrs. Meenal Anand from Ministry of Power, Govt. Of India shared their views and also updated professionals about the importance of energy conversation in buildings.
The knowledge gained by all spectators during this event will prove to be a boon for all those involved in construction.
Prominent among others present were Ar. Vikas Dubey Chairman IIA-J&K Chapter, Ar. Vishal Abrol. Vice Chairman, Ar.Anil Verma, Hon.Secy. & Ar. Sanjeev Mahajan, Hon.Treasurer and Architects & Professionals from Construction Industry.
